AmeriCup Finals July 9th

The last day of the competition was on Sunday with medals and the championship on the line. Arella Guirantes tried to carry Puerto Rico, but Canada won the bronze medal game 80-73. The championship was also a group stage rematch and this time it was close in the first half. Kamilla Cardoso and Brazil then seized the lead in the second half and a good game from Rickea Jackson was not enough to stop the United States from losing 69-58
